Director of Rooms – Hawaii

Join a world-renowned 5-star luxury resort in Hawaii where exceptional service meets breathtaking island surroundings. We’re seeking an experienced, hands-on Director of Rooms to lead and elevate all aspects of rooms division operations—including front office, bell, concierge, valet, spa, and residential—at a property known for Forbes and AAA excellence.

Director of Rooms Compensation & Benefits:

• Base salary: $160,000 – $170,000

• Target bonus: 25%

• Generous relocation package

• Medical, dental, and vision coverage

• 401(k) with employer contribution

• Paid vacation and holidays

• Career advancement opportunities within a prestigious luxury hospitality group

Director of Rooms Key Responsibilities:

Lead all rooms operations, including front desk, concierge, bell, valet, spa, and residential services

• Drive exceptional guest satisfaction and operational excellence across all touchpoints

• Manage departmental budgets, forecasts, and KPIs with strong financial oversight

• Foster a positive culture of accountability, mentorship, and professional development

• Collaborate closely with ownership, aligning strategic goals and service expectations

• Ensure operational excellence in a high-touch, luxury environment

Director of Rooms Qualifications:

• Minimum 5 years as Director of Rooms in a luxury resort (Forbes or AAA)

• Proven experience leading spa, residential, and full rooms division operations

• Strong business and financial acumen; experience with budget oversight and cost controls

• Skilled at building and mentoring high-performance guest-facing teams

• Experience with property management systems (PMS), budgeting tools, and reporting systems

• Exceptional communication, conflict resolution, and guest recovery skills

• Authorized to work in the U.S.

Director of Rooms Preferred Background:

Experience in a five-star, five-diamond resort setting

• Familiarity with Forbes service standards

• History of working with ownership groups and asset management teams
